PURPOSE: To prevent expansion in a high temperature, reducing atmosphere by forming an interconnector with a lanthanum chromite material represented by a formula of (La1-x Sx ) (Cr1-y Siy )O3 (wherein 0.1<=x<=0.2, 0.05<=y<=0.2). CONSTITUTION: Sr is used as a doping element to a lanthanum chromite, and silicon is added to increase conductivity. Coefficient of thermal expansion is about 10×10<-6> deg.C<-1> which is relatively large as ceramic, and expansion caused by oxygen releasing in a high temperature, reducing atmosphere is 0.13% or less. By increasing y value, that is, increasing the replacing amount of Cr with Si, reducing coefficient of expansion is decreased, conductivity is decreased, and coefficient of thermal expansion is also decreased. When y is 0.1, reducing coefficient of expansion is increased with increase in x value. As a result, values of 0.1<=x<=0.2, and 0.05<=y<=0.2 are preferable. |
